The name Olaf has been used for five tropical cyclones in the Eastern Pacific.
The name is used on the modern six-year lists:
Hurricane Olaf (1985), never threatened land
Tropical Storm Olaf (1997), made landfall twice
Hurricane Olaf (2003), made landfall in Mexico as a tropical storm
Tropical Storm Olaf (2009), approached Baja California
Hurricane Olaf (2015), strong category 4 hurricane that became the first storm on record to cross into the Central Pacific and back into the Eastern Pacific while still tropical
It was also used for one tropical cyclone in the Southwest Pacific:
Cyclone Olaf, a 2005 Category 5 cyclone that affected Samoa
